Willisau, Lucerne, Switzerland

Overview

Willisau is a picturesque town set in the rolling hills of Lucerne canton, famed for its medieval old town, celebrated confectionery, and peaceful countryside. The area attracts visitors looking for authentic Swiss charm with easy access to nature and cultural traditions.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for pleasant weather and outdoor activities.

Local Tips

Most shops close early, especially on Sundays; tap water is safe to drink; public transportation is punctual but limited at night.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is appreciated but not obligatory; dress is casual-smart, especially in restaurants; greet people with a friendly 'Grüezi.'

Safety Warnings

Willisau is very safe with minimal crime; exercise standard caution at train stations and keep valuables secure during festivals.

Hidden Gems

Explore Wili Trail for scenic walks, discover the artisanal Willisauer Ringli biscuit bakery, and seek out local artists' studios in Gehren.
